I actually use her as one of the 99 in my Calamity, Galloping Inferno deck. Mostly using her as a way to pitch late game lands into usable creatures and also drawing a card off of them.
So an example of play with her would be to pay a red and pitch a card I don't need, create a copy of something like Zealous Conscripts to untap her, repeat as needed to remove dead draws, and eventually take away a blocker with the last copy or target a fatty. After that move to combat and draw a card for each copy that was created when it dies at end of turn. If I have a sac outlet like Ashnod's Altar or the like then you could even sacrifice the tokens on main phase 2 for both the card draw and mana. Alternatively Sundial of the Infinite on end phase keeps the draw trigger on the token while avoiding the sacrifice delayed trigger.

There are a few extra combat effects like Bloodthirster or Port Razer to get more triggers of Calamity.
I run a decent amount of cards that untap/gain control/ grant haste like conscripts. They are good at removing blockers, untapping Calamity for the above additional combats, or granting haste to a big creature that I might drop onto the board.
With these conscript style creatures I can reuse creatures with tap effects like Jaxis, Krenko, Mob Boss, and Heartless Hidetsugu. Jaxis filters cards in hand, Krenko lets me go wide, and Hidetsugu can let me quarter life totals out of nowhere.
The cmc run a bit high on creatures, so I supplement the early game with adventure cards like Fang Dragon, Grabby Giant, and Two-Headed Hunter. They are not super big creatures, but if I get two of them from Calamity they are enough to apply pressure.
Herigast, Erupting Nullkite is a great option for using the tokens post combat to be able to drop a bigger creature for cheap or recast my commander after it has been hit with some removal.
